Regulatory Framework
Spain's pharmaceutical industry operates under rigid regulations established by both nationwide and European authorities. The Spanish Agency of Medicines and Medical Devices (AEMPS) is accountable for the approval and monitoring of pharmaceuticals, ensuring their security and effectiveness. The policies likewise comply with the requirements set by the European Medicines Agency (EMA).

Key Regulatory Points:

Spain's pharmaceutical companies offer a large range of painkillers, including over the counter (OTC) and prescription medications. These products deal with various needs, from moderate pain relief to severe persistent pain management.
